Do Chows shed hair?


Chows:

Chow Chows will shed heavily year-round due to their thick double coats In fact, they’re one of the 5 heaviest shedders of all dog breeds. In addition to constant shedding year round, a Chow Chow is likely to experience even more shedding depending on seasonal changes, health, nutrition, and grooming maintenance.

Pomeranians Arctic Dogs: Are Pomeranians Arctic dogs

Although named for the Pomerania region in Central Europe, the Pomeranian is actually a descendant of a large working dog from the Arctic (that thick double coat really was necessary), the German spitz.

Pomeranians High Maintenance: Are Pomeranians high maintenance

They can be high maintenance when it comes to grooming Pomeranians are double coated pups. Their signature fluffy manes require a thorough brushing 2-3 times a week at a minimum. They will also need a full groom every 4-6 weeks.

Teacup Chows: How big do teacup Chows get

Unlike standard Chows that weigh between 45 and 70 pounds for both genders, mini Chow Chows only weigh 25 to 28 pounds What is this? As for their height, they are observed to stand at 12 to 16 inches as opposed to the imposing 17 to 20 inches of the standard.
